launched by Mr. Lee Yoke Suan in April, the Challenge
saw students and Old Victorians completing a multitude
of tasks that were demanding as well as rewarding.
"I commend the participants of A Victoria Challenge
1995 for putting in so muich effort in this project. I
hope that your efforts to reach out to the less fortunate
will not cease with this exercise. There are many other
ways in which you can keep alive the spirit of caring
and sharing. You can volunteer your time and skills to
community service according to your own schedules and
commitments. Every little bit helps as each little act
of giving, pooled together as a collective effort, goes
a long way in helping the less fortunate."
Speech by Mr. Lee Yock Suan
